Travel Medical Coders and Medical Coders share similar certifications and work environments, often working remotely or traveling to healthcare facilities. The main difference is that Travel Medical Coders specifically work in travel healthcare settings, providing coding services at various locations, whereas Medical Coders typically work in fixed healthcare facilities or remotely. Both roles require similar skills and certifications, but Travel Medical Coders have the added element of travel and flexibility.
